Slow drains are not just inconvenient, they are telling you that you might need your septic tank pumped. How long has it been since your septic tank was pumped?  If you’ve tried using commercial drain cleaning products in your sinks but the drains or toilets continue to empty slowly, it's probably been too long and your septic tank may be too full.

Get Rid of the Foul Odor

Can you smell sewage? That can be an indicator how full your septic tank is. Household wastewater includes all water that you send down a drain. From the kitchen and bathroom sinks, bathtubs, water from the dishwasher and clothes washer, and yes, especially the toilet.

Is Water Pooling in Your Yard?

The first sign that your septic system needs to be pumped is pooling water. This can occur in many areas, but pay particular attention to the lawn in and around the drain field. Pooling water is one indication that the tank is full. When the septic system is working as it should, waste water remains underground and out of sight.

Nasty Sewage Backup?

No one wants to see sewage backing up into their sinks, bathtubs or toilets, but an overly-full septic tank causes this to happen. Along with slow drains, foul odors and pooling water, sewage backup is another tell-tale sign that your septic system needs to be serviced. Sewage backup is usually black and stinky.

Septic system cleaning becomes part of that proper upkeep and also lots of people ask yourself how much does sewage-disposal tank pumping really cost? That is a reasonable inquiry, but it has a somewhat unfair answer. An excellent general rule (I enjoy guidelines!) is that it will certainly cost in between $125 and also $250 (or more) to have a septic system cleaned up in Wallingford, IA. Why the price variation? Simple. septic-pumping-Wallingford-IowaRight here is an additional general rule, the more difficult it is for the septic cleansing person to access your septic system, the much more it will cost you to have it pumped. As you might understand, a lot of septic tanks are suggested to be buried under ground. If you do not have a septic riser installed, after that you or the septic tank person will have to dig an opening down to the septic container lid. A backbreaking job, no doubt, as well as the specialist will certainly want to be compensated. If there is excavating included you will be looking at closer to $250 for your septic tank pumping cost. Some people in Wallingford, Iowa do not even know where their septic tank is; let alone where to discover the accessibility lid. Thankfully, there are septic tank solution firms that have actually unique tools made use of to locate septic containers.

One is a basic plumbing snake, with a not-so-simple radio transceiver attached to completion. The plumbing snake is fed via the house pipelines as well as right into your septic container. After that the contractor heads out and uses a radio receiver to establish where completion of the plumbing system snake is and also voila! There is your septic container. A more advanced device is ground penetrating radar (GPR), which could discover a septic tank far more quickly and with a lot less initiative. If either of those devices is called for to find your septic mechanism then you could wager that your septic tank cleansing price will end $250. The lower line is that the much easier it is for the septic tank pumper to discover as well as access your septic container the lower your septic tank pumping cost will certainly be. Tips to Minimize Septic Tank Pumping Cost Make sure you understand where your septic device is Install a septic riser (you could do this on your own or you can have the septic tank pumper do this for you ... it might cost a $100 or even more, however you will certainly greater than make up for that over the years through lowered pumping expenses). Have your septic tank cleaned up every one to three years to stay clear of unnecessary drain area damage or back-flow into your house (the regularity will depend on the size of your household and also how much water you use ... the larger the family, the even more water used, the much more regularly your septic system will certainly have to be pumped).
